Andries Bok and Stika Sola strum it to the finals

No Image

Lovers of Botswana folk/guitar music, Mmino wa Dikatara, will be treated to the mother of all shows when heavy weights of the genre, Stika Sola Molefhi of Maun and Andries Bok of Tsabong, battle it out in the finals next month.

Who is the more dexterous and melodious strummer, is the question?

While the two have never been in a 'face-off', lovers of folk/guitar music have enjoyed their adroit manipulation and rustic voices on Radio Botswana over the years. Now, for first time, judges and audience will have to decide who is the greater of the two legends, at least for 2009.
